Shutting the gate after the horse has bolted ... the user has left and their data has been moved to a "service account" actually, just a special user account where we move users' data.
They set up a recurring calendar event, I have the event id, is it possible to transfer that to a live user?
I've looked everywhere but I don't seem to be able to find this particular task.

See: https://github.com/taers232c/GAMADV-XTD3/wiki/Users-Calendars-Events#move-calendar-events-to-another-calendar

The old user has to have write access to the live user calendar.

If it's just one recurring event, I would do this directly in the Google Calendar interface with an account with Calendar Admin privileges.

Subscribe to the source user's calendar.
Subscribe to the destination user's calendar.
Go into the event, then change the calendar the event lives in from one to the other.

Seeing as the events live on the source calendar, if you delete a user, then the event should disappear with the user.
